php交友系统:超实用 PHP 交友系统,开启社交新体验!

php交友系统:超实用 PHP 交友系统,开启社交新体验!

php交友系统:超实用 PHP 交友系统,开启社交新体验!


PHP交友系统:超实用 PHP 交友系统,开启社交新体验! 在当今数字化的时代,社交已经成为人们生活中不可或缺的一部分。而 PHP 交友系统凭借其独特的优势,正逐渐成为搭建交友平台的热门选择。下面,我们就来深入探讨一下这个超实用的 PHP 交友系统。

PHP 交友系统的概述 PHP 交友系统是基于 PHP 编程语言开发的一套专门用于交友社交的软件系统。PHP 作为一种广泛应用的开源脚本语言,具有易于学习、开发效率高、跨平台性强等优点,这使得 PHP 交友系统在开发和部署上具有很大的灵活性。 从功能上来说,PHP 交友系统通常具备用户注册、登录、个人资料管理、好友搜索、消息互动、动态发布等基本功能。用户可以通过完善自己的个人资料,展示自己的兴趣爱好、照片等信息,吸引其他用户的关注。同时,系统还提供了强大的搜索功能,用户可以根据年龄、性别、地域等条件筛选出符合自己要求的潜在交友对象。 据相关php交友系统行业数据显示,近年来基于 PHP 开发的交友系统在php交友系统市场上占据了相当大的份额,这充分说明了 PHP 交友系统在技术和php交友系统市场需求上的契合度。许多成功的交友平台,如国外的某些小型交友社区,都是基于 PHP 技术搭建的,它们以其简洁易用的界面和丰富的功能,吸引了大量的用户。

PHP 交友系统的核心功能模块


用户注册与登录模块 用户注册与登录是 PHP 交友系统的入口。在注册过程中,系统会要求用户填写基本信息,如用户名、密码、邮箱等。为了确保用户信息的安全,系统会对用户输入的密码进行加密处理,常见的加密方式有 MD5、SHA - 256 等。同时,为了防止恶意注册,系统还会采用验证码机制,要求用户输入图片上的验证码,以证明其是真实的用户。 登录模块则负责验证用户输入的用户名和密码是否正确。如果验证成功,系统会为用户生成一个唯一的会话标识(session ID),用于跟踪用户的会话状态。在用户登录后,系统会根据用户的权限,为其提供相应的功能访问权限。


个人资料管理模块 个人资料管理模块允许用户对自己的个人信息进行编辑和管理。用户可以上传自己的照片、修改个人简介、更新联系方式等。为了提高用户的参与度,系统还可以提供一些个性化的设置选项,如个人主页的背景颜色、字体样式等。 此外,个人资料管理模块还可以与其他功能模块进行关联。例如,用户上传的照片可以在好友搜索和动态展示中显示,让其他用户更好地了解自己。


好友搜索与匹配模块 好友搜索与匹配是 PHP 交友系统的核心功能之一。用户可以通过关键词搜索、条件筛选等方式查找自己感兴趣的用户。系统会根据用户输入的条件,从数据库中筛选出符合要求的用户列表,并将其展示给用户。 除了手动搜索,系统还可以采用智能匹配算法,根据用户的个人资料、兴趣爱好等信息,为用户推荐潜在的交友对象。这种智能匹配功能可以大大提高用户找到合适交友对象的效率,增加用户的交友成功率。


消息互动模块 消息互动模块为用户提供了一个交流的平台。用户可以向其他用户发送私信、打招呼等。系统会实时推送新消息提醒,让用户及时了解有新的消息到来。 为了保证消息的安全性和隐私性,系统会对消息内容进行加密处理,并采用权限管理机制,只有消息的发送者和接收者才能查看消息内容。同时,系统还可以提供消息删除、标记已读等功能,方便用户管理自己的消息。


动态发布与分享模块 动态发布与分享模块允许用户发布自己的动态信息,如心情、照片、文章等。其他用户可以对动态进行点赞、评论和分享。这种互动方式可以增加用户之间的交流和互动,提高用户的参与度。 系统还可以对动态进行分类管理,如热门动态、最新动态等,方便用户查看和筛选自己感兴趣的动态内容。

PHP 交友系统的开发流程


需求分析 在开发 PHP 交友系统之前,首先要进行详细的需求分析。这包括了解目标用户的需求、php交友系统市场竞争情况、系统的功能需求等。通过与潜在用户、php交友系统市场调研机构等进行沟通和交流,收集相关信息,为系统的开发提供依据。 例如,在了解目标用户的需求时,可以通过问卷调查、用户访谈等方式,了解用户对交友系统的功能期望、使用习惯等。根据这些信息,确定系统的核心功能和特色功能。


系统设计 系统设计阶段主要包括数据库设计、架构设计和界面设计。数据库设计是根据系统的功能需求,设计数据库的表结构和关系。合理的数据库设计可以提高系统的性能和数据的安全性。 架构设计则是确定系统的整体架构,如采用分层架构、微服务架构等。不同的架构设计适用于不同规模和复杂度的系统。界面设计则是设计系统的用户界面,要注重界面的美观性、易用性和交互性。


编码实现 编码实现阶段是将系统设计的php交友系统方案转化为实际的代码。开发人员会使用 PHP 编程语言和相关的开发框架,如 Laravel、CodeIgniter 等,来实现系统的各个功能模块。在编码过程中,要遵循编码规范,保证代码的可读性和可维护性。 同时,开发人员还需要对代码进行单元测试,确保每个功能模块的正确性。常见的单元测试框架有 PHPUnit 等。


测试与部署 测试阶段是对系统进行全面的测试,包括功能测试、性能测试、安全测试等。功能测试主要检查系统的各个功能是否能够正常运行,是否符合需求规格说明书的要求。性能测试则关注系统的响应时间、吞吐量等性能指标,确保系统在高并发情况下能够稳定运行。安全测试则主要检查系统的安全性,如是否存在 SQL 注入、跨站脚本攻击(XSS)等安全漏洞。 在测试通过后,系统可以进行部署。部署方式可以根据实际情况选择,常见的部署方式有本地部署、服务器部署等。在部署过程中,要确保服务器的环境配置正确,系统能够正常运行。

PHP 交友系统的优势与挑战


优势 - 开发成本低:PHP 是开源的编程语言,开发人员可以免费使用,并且有大量的开源框架和插件可供选择。这大大降低了开发成本,缩短了开发周期。 - 易于学习和维护:PHP 语言的语法简单易懂,开发人员可以快速上手。同时,PHP 代码的结构清晰,易于维护和扩展。 - 跨平台性强:PHP 可以在多种操作系统上运行,如 Windows、Linux、Mac OS 等。这使得 PHP 交友系统可以在不同的服务器环境下部署,提高了系统的兼容性。


挑战 - 安全问题:由于 PHP 交友系统涉及到大量的用户个人信息和隐私数据,安全问题是一个不容忽视的挑战。系统需要采取一系列的安全措施,如数据加密、访问控制、防火墙等,来确保用户信息的安全。 - 性能优化:随着用户数量的增加,系统的性能可能会受到影响。开发人员需要对系统进行性能优化,如数据库优化、缓存技术的应用等,来提高系统的响应速度和吞吐量。

PHP 交友系统的php交友系统未来发展趋势


移动化发展 随着智能手机的普及,越来越多的用户通过移动设备访问交友平台。因此,PHP 交友系统php交友系统未来将更加注重移动化发展,开发相应的移动应用程序,为用户提供更加便捷的交友体验。移动应用程序可以利用手机的传感器功能,如摄像头、定位功能等,为用户提供更加个性化的交友服务。


人工智能与大数据的应用 人工智能和大数据技术将在 PHP 交友系统中得到更广泛的应用。通过对用户的行为数据、兴趣爱好等信息进行分析,系统可以实现更加精准的好友推荐和智能匹配。同时,人工智能技术还可以用于聊天机器人的开发,为用户提供实时的咨询和帮助。


社交娱乐化融合 php交友系统未来的 PHP 交友系统将不仅仅局限于传统的交友功能,还将与社交娱乐化元素进行融合。例如,系统可以增加游戏、直播等功能,让用户在交友的过程中,享受到更多的娱乐乐趣。这种社交娱乐化的融合将吸引更多的用户,提高用户的粘性和活跃度。 综上所述,PHP 交友系统以其丰富的功能、较低的开发成本和良好的扩展性,为用户提供了一个全新的社交体验。虽然在发展过程中面临着一些挑战,但随着技术的不断进步,PHP 交友系统的php交友系统未来发展前景十分广阔。无论是开发人员还是用户,都可以从 PHP 交友系统的发展中受益。

官方网址:https://www.mange668.vip/

漫格相亲交友系统是一款包括 微信公众号,h5,微信小程序,抖音小程序,app(安卓+ios),pc,支付宝小程序,百度小程序 9 个端口为一体的 相亲交友管理系统,数据共享,平台互补,方便运营者部署快速上线各种平台,快速盈利。 系统包含:相亲交友,红娘cms,财务系统,小纸条,约会,互选CP,UI装修系统,活动,分销系统,签到,单身群,动态,情感咨询,相亲案例,商城系统,小视频,情感学堂 ,会员认证系统(新模块后续系统待补充。。。) 系统采用php7.2+ vue+thinkphp6+redis (高新能并发容器) 开发,底层代码高性能,有保障! 24小时源码维护,欢迎随时咨询 电话:15209226593 微信(同号) 欢迎关注公众号,系统更新版本升级会及时通知您,感谢有你!

免费交友系统 相亲交友系统开发 交友网站源码 漫格相亲交友系统